Depending what year the block & heads are, MAKE SURE THAT YOU HAVE THE OIL RESTRICTOR PLUG IN THE BLOCK (OR HEAD). It only took me 4 engine grenades before we found the problem. Its a $5.00 part that cost me thousands. Without it, it will pump all the oil to the head & starve the crank yet still have 50+ psi. If you use the factory head from THAT block, you should be ok. If not, check it. Apparently, this is unique to the 2.2/2.5 mopars. And for the rule nerds, its a factory installed plug that just pops into the oil passage TO the head. No rules creep or violation.
